基于XML Schema的XML模式到关系模式映射的研究的开题报告_第1页
基于XML Schema的XML模式到关系模式映射的研究的开题报告_第2页
基于XML Schema的XML模式到关系模式映射的研究的开题报告_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

基于XMLSchema的XML模式到关系模式映射的研究的开题报告一、研究背景及意义XML是一种广泛应用于数据交换和网页设计的标记语言,它具有良好的跨平台和可扩展性。在实际应用中,XML文档不仅仅是用来进行数据交换,还经常用于描述文档结构、内容和语义,因此,为XML文档建立合理的模式是非常重要的。XMLSchema是一种用于描述XML文档结构的语言,它能够定义元素的结构、数据类型、约束等信息,是XML文档模式设计的重要工具。然而,在实际应用中,XML文档的数据处理和分析通常需要使用关系型数据库进行,因此,将XMLSchema转换为关系模式是一项重要的工作。目前,已经有一些研究者在这一方面做出了一定的探索和实践。然而,现有的方法仍存在一些缺陷和不足,例如,一些方法只考虑了简单的文档结构,无法处理复杂的XML文档;另一些方法生成的关系模式中包含了大量的冗余信息,导致数据库性能下降等。因此,本研究旨在探索一种基于XMLSchema的XML模式到关系模式映射方法,该方法能够生成满足数据库性能和查询效率要求的关系模式,并且能够适应复杂的XML文档结构。二、研究内容及方法本研究主要包括以下内容:1.XMLSchema分析和解析技术:通过对XMLSchema的解析,获取元素、属性、数据类型、约束等信息。2.XML文档转换为关系模式:根据XMLSchema定义,将XML文档转换为关系模式。关系模式的设计需要考虑到数据的一致性和完整性,同时最大限度地消除冗余信息。3.查询优化:针对生成的关系模式,优化查询语句,提高查询效率。本研究所采用的方法包括:XMLSchema解析技术、数据库设计和查询优化技术、算法设计等。三、预期研究成果本研究的预期成果包括:1.设计出一种基于XMLSchema的XML模式到关系模式映射算法。2.实现该算法,并进行性能测试和评估,验证算法的有效性。3.根据实验结果,总结出该方法的优缺点,并提出后续研究的方向和建议。四、研究计划安排本研究的时间周期为一年,具体计划安排如下:第一阶段(前2个月):调研相关工作,确定研究目标和范围。第二阶段(2-4个月):设计基于XMLSchema的XML模式到关系模式映射算法。第三阶段(4-8个月):实现该算法,并进行性能测试和评估。第四阶段(8-10个月):根据实验结果分析算法的优缺点,并提出改进方案。第五阶段(10-12个月):撰写论文,并进行答辩。五、研究难点及解决办法1.如何处理复杂的XML文档结构?解决办法:采用层次结构分析方法对XML文档结构进行分析,从而获得完整的XML文档信息。2.如何生成满足数据库性能和查询效率要求的关系模式?解决办法:采用多维度的关系模式设计方法,最大限度地消除冗余信息;同时,优化查询语句,提高查询效率。3.如何保证算法的可扩展性和鲁棒性?解决办法:考虑到XML文档和关系数据库的特性,设计灵活的数据处理模块,提高算法的可扩展性和鲁棒性。六、研究意义本研究的主要意义在于:1.探索基于XMLSchema的XML模式到关系模式映射方法,为实现XML数据到关系数据的转换提供理论和技术支持。2.提高XML数据在数据库中的查

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论